WebThe 24 hour clock. If we use the 24 hour clock to tell the time in English, there is no need to use ‘am’ and ‘pm’. This is because 11.20am is simply 11.20, and 11.20 pm is 23.20. When …

WebAug 24, 2008 · Rule: Some writers spell out the time of day, others prefer numbers. Example: She gets up at four thirty before the baby wakes up. Example: The baby wakes up at 5 o’clock in the morning. Rule: Some use numerals with the time of day when exact times are being emphasized. Example: Her flight leaves at 6:22 a.m. WebAround the clock means for an entire 24-hour day. For times around midnight or midday … WebThe 24 hour clock. If we use the 24 hour clock to tell the time in English, there is no need to use ‘am’ and ‘pm’. This is because 11.20am is simply 11.20, and 11.20 pm is 23.20. When we get past 12 noon the time does not go back to 1, but instead moves onto 13, often written with an ‘h’ after the number, for example 13h.

WebJan 20, 2011 · Imprecise times of day are generally spelled out: “six-o’clock news,” “half past one,” “a quarter to three,” and “eight thirty,” as well as “noon” and “midnight,” which are preferable to “12 pm” or “12 am,” because technically, these times are neither post meridiem (“after midday”) or ante meridiem (“before midday”).
